I applied in-person at Zara, not exactly sure if they were hiring or not. I called about a week later, and the manager told me they were reviewing applications. She called me 5 minutes later offering an interview the next day. I came to the interview, dressed in the styles Zara offers. The interview lasted about 5 min with two of the managers, and I thought it went pretty well. I hadn't heard anything from them, so I called and they said they hadn't made any decisions. I still didn't hear from them after another week or so, and I called back. The manager informed me that they had pretty much followed up with ones that they were interested in hiring.

Group interview in their office in oxford street, just had to complete tasks together. Did a presentation and problem solving. Heard back from them in a week that I had got the offer.
